Join Reflection Riding Arboretum and Nature Center for a campfire concert with Three Star Revival under the stars!
Reflection Riding’s Campfire Concert series, sponsored by Hutton and Smith Brewery, OCI, and Tremont Tavern, provides a fun outdoor venue to enjoy some of the best artists the Chattanooga area has to offer. Join us on June 3rd for a night of listening to Three Star Revival under the stars.
Three Star Revival is always sure to bring a good time when you come out and groove with them. Meaningful lyrics, catchy melodies, and extended improvisational sections take the listener across a plethora of genres including soul, R&B, jazz, funk, and rock that will always keep you moving. Founded in Knoxville by frontman Ben Gaines and guitarist Cameron Moore, its members now call Chattanooga & Knoxville home. Their first full length album is slated to drop this Spring of 2023. The group is just starting to spread the sounds of Tennessee across the country, and is not looking to slow down any time soon.
